On 08.01.2015 23:28, Gerhard Wiesinger wrote:
On 08.01.2015 19:22, Paolo Bonzini wrote:

Indeed.  Can you try the 2.2.0 qemu-kvm release, available in the
fedora-virt-preview repository?

http://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Virtualization_Preview_Repository

Updated to 2.2.0 qemu-kvm release, worked seemless so far for all VMs.

I'll keep you up to date in the next days whether it happens again or not.

With qemu-kvm 2.2.0 release from the above repository the 100% usage didn't happen so far (although I had to reboot after kernel update).

So it looks that qemu-kvm 2.1.x has major bugs regarding timer handling. Any backporting planned?
